Strong Junction Boxes for Harsh Environments

Preserving power-related interfaces in demanding environments requires more than typical junction boxes. These engineered enclosures are engineered to withstand powerful conditions, from corrosive manufacturing plants to frosty outdoor installations. Construction typically involves tough materials like stainless steel, fiberglass, or high-impact polymers, often with tight designs to prevent ingress of precipitation, dust, and other contaminants. Moreover, flameproof ratings are necessary in areas where flammable gases are present, guaranteeing a safe operational location. Selecting the right junction box involves careful consideration of the specific danger factors and adherence to relevant industry codes like NEMA or IP ratings.

Electrical Box Containers Materials: PVC, Metal, and Fiberglass

Picking the appropriate makeup for an electrical box is determined by a variety of parameters, including environmental conditions, local codes, and budget constraints. PVC (Polyvinyl Chloride) boxes offer excellent corrosion resistance, are lightweight, and are generally more affordable than metal options. However, they're less durable and may not be suitable for all applications – particularly those involving significant mechanical stress. Metal boxes, typically constructed from galvanized steel or aluminum, provide superior bonding capabilities and can withstand harsher impacts, making them ideal for heavy-duty settings. Fiberglass boxes present a compromise, offering good strength, corrosion resistance, and electrical insulation, although they can be more costly than both PVC and steel. Always consult local power codes and consider the specific installation requirements before making a appointment regarding box production.
